Rally for sustainable transportation


On January 26, 2011 there is an important public rally for sustainable transportation. It is being held in front of the Central YMCA starting at 8:30am. This is the location of the Metrolinx Board meeting where they will be receiving the most recent study on electrification of the regional commuter rail network.  See www.metrolinx.com for their information on the study.

 Clean Train Coalition is a volunteer, non-partisan group representing communities along the rail corridor between Union and Pearson. We are in favour of increasing the availability of sustainable public transit,  and have been advocating for the past two years to encourage Metrolinx and the Province use clean electric trains for this system expansion. We strongly believe the Air Rail link should be electric from the outset, and that the communities between Union Station and Pearson Airport should be better served with healthy and well-integrated electric transit.
